深入理解Java.sql:从基础到高级

259 2024-08-01 15:12

什么是java.sql?

Java.sql是Java编程语言中用于访问和处理数据库的API。它提供了与各种关系数据库管理系统(RDBMS)交互的接口和类。

Java.sql的核心功能

Java.sql的核心功能包括连接数据库、执行SQL语句、处理结果集和管理事务。

连接数据库

连接数据库是Java应用程序与数据库建立通信链接的第一步。通过java.sql包中的DriverManager类和Connection接口,我们可以实现与数据库的连接。

执行SQL语句

Java.sql提供了Statement和PreparedStatement等类来执行SQL语句。通过这些类,我们可以向数据库发送查询和更新操作。

处理结果集

执行SQL查询后,数据库将返回一个结果集。Java.sql中的ResultSet接口可以让我们对结果集进行处理,提取所需的数据。

管理事务

事务是关于数据的一组操作,这些操作要么全部执行成功,要么全部都不执行。在Java.sql中,通过Connection接口可以实现事务的管理,包括提交事务和回滚事务。

高级特性:批处理、存储过程和连接池

除了上述核心功能外,java.sql还支持批处理、存储过程和连接池等高级特性,用于优化数据库操作和提高系统性能。

结语

综上所述,Java.sql是Java程序员与数据库打交道的利器,掌握好java.sql可以让我们更高效地操作数据库,提升系统的安全性和稳定性。

感谢您阅读本文,相信通过本文的学习,您可以更深入地理解和使用Java.sql,从而在数据库操作方面更加得心应手。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片